A British woman has been arrested in Thailand after allegedly stabbing her husband to death with a ‘zombie knife’.
Authorities discovered the huge 20-inch blade at the couple’s luxury holiday home in Pattaya City, Bang Lamung district.
Officers were alerted when a friend sounded the alarm after failing to reach the businessman, The Sun reported.
They reported seeing blood stains on furniture and in the bathroom when they arrived at the property, where they discovered the 33-year-old man dead in the shower.
A wiped-clean zombie knife was found in a sink, and the wife had cuts on her fingers as she was questioned by police.
She is now being held in custody as enquiries continue.

Following an initial examination, it’s believed the man had died at least six hours before officers arrived on the scene.
The incident is being treated as a murder case.
Police Colonel Nattapon Phongsuksakul said the woman had denied murdering her husband, but that it was ‘difficult to accept that claim’ because of the stab wounds found on the victim’s back.
He added there was evidence the wife had attempted to clean up the stains before police arrived at the home.
Neighbours reported that the pair had moved in two weeks ago and were known to be users of cannabis.
Despite becoming the first country in Asia to decriminalise marijuana, Thailand is now considering restricting its use to those with a valid medical certificate.
